<title>e1000e: fix pci-device enable-counter balance</title>
<updated>2013-03-14T18:29:50+00:00</updated>
<author>
<name>Konstantin Khlebnikov</name>
<email>khlebnikov@openvz.org</email>
</author>
<published>2013-03-05T09:42:59+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=1c48233e2eea4790e4b85b0e8b40537cecdba841'/>
<id>urn:sha1:1c48233e2eea4790e4b85b0e8b40537cecdba841</id>
<content type='text'>
commit 4e0855dff094b0d56d6b5b271e0ce7851cc1e063 upstream.

This patch removes redundant and unbalanced pci_disable_device() from
__e1000_shutdown(). pci_clear_master() is enough, device can go into
suspended state with elevated enable_cnt.

Bug was introduced in commit 23606cf5d1192c2b17912cb2ef6e62f9b11de133
("e1000e / PCI / PM: Add basic runtime PM support (rev. 4)") in v2.6.35

<title>igb: Remove artificial restriction on RQDPC stat reading</title>
<updated>2013-02-17T18:49:26+00:00</updated>
<author>
<name>Alexander Duyck</name>
<email>alexander.h.duyck@intel.com</email>
</author>
<published>2012-08-08T05:23:22+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=248924caf7d1e452e3cad8433ae7b4942654ea8b'/>
<id>urn:sha1:248924caf7d1e452e3cad8433ae7b4942654ea8b</id>
<content type='text'>
commit ae1c07a6b7ced6c0c94c99e3b53f4e7856fa8bff upstream.

For some reason the reading of the RQDPC register was being artificially
limited to 4K.  Instead of limiting the value we should read the value and
add the full amount.  Otherwise this can lead to a misleading number of
dropped packets when the actual value is in fact much higher.

<title>tg3: Fix crc errors on jumbo frame receive</title>
<updated>2013-02-14T18:49:07+00:00</updated>
<author>
<name>Nithin Nayak Sujir</name>
<email>nsujir@broadcom.com</email>
</author>
<published>2013-01-14T17:11:00+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=eac7b44eb80d3e1fa3310ad2dc57e10c2fc970fd'/>
<id>urn:sha1:eac7b44eb80d3e1fa3310ad2dc57e10c2fc970fd</id>
<content type='text'>
[ Upstream commit daf3ec688e057f6060fb9bb0819feac7a8bbf45c ]

TG3_PHY_AUXCTL_SMDSP_ENABLE/DISABLE macros do a blind write to the phy
auxiliary control register and overwrite the EXT_PKT_LEN (bit 14) resulting
in intermittent crc errors on jumbo frames with some link partners. Change
the code to do a read/modify/write.

<title>tg3: Avoid null pointer dereference in tg3_interrupt in netconsole mode</title>
<updated>2013-02-14T18:49:07+00:00</updated>
<author>
<name>Nithin Nayak Sujir</name>
<email>nsujir@broadcom.com</email>
</author>
<published>2013-01-14T17:10:59+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=a10a3daa591e6ea2619da1e0418af2a30aa77ac5'/>
<id>urn:sha1:a10a3daa591e6ea2619da1e0418af2a30aa77ac5</id>
<content type='text'>
[ Upstream commit 9c13cb8bb477a83b9a3c9e5a5478a4e21294a760 ]

When netconsole is enabled, logging messages generated during tg3_open
can result in a null pointer dereference for the uninitialized tg3
status block. Use the irq_sync flag to disable polling in the early
stages. irq_sync is cleared when the driver is enabling interrupts after
all initialization is completed.

<title>r8169: remove the obsolete and incorrect AMD workaround</title>
<updated>2013-02-14T18:49:04+00:00</updated>
<author>
<name>Timo Teräs</name>
<email>timo.teras@iki.fi</email>
</author>
<published>2013-01-21T22:30:35+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=646e28ceca9036d5b2e76f4b116bba0bc60081c1'/>
<id>urn:sha1:646e28ceca9036d5b2e76f4b116bba0bc60081c1</id>
<content type='text'>
[ Upstream commit 5d0feaff230c0abfe4a112e6f09f096ed99e0b2d ]

This was introduced in commit 6dccd16 "r8169: merge with version
6.001.00 of Realtek's r8169 driver". I did not find the version
6.001.00 online, but in 6.002.00 or any later r8169 from Realtek
this hunk is no longer present.

Also commit 05af214 "r8169: fix Ethernet Hangup for RTL8110SC
rev d" claims to have fixed this issue otherwise.

The magic compare mask of 0xfffe000 is dubious as it masks
parts of the Reserved part, and parts of the VLAN tag. But this
does not make much sense as the VLAN tag parts are perfectly
valid there. In matter of fact this seems to be triggered with
any VLAN tagged packet as RxVlanTag bit is matched. I would
suspect 0xfffe0000 was intended to test reserved part only.

Finally, this hunk is evil as it can cause more packets to be
handled than what was NAPI quota causing net/core/dev.c:
net_rx_action(): WARN_ON_ONCE(work &gt; weight) to trigger, and
mess up the NAPI state causing device to hang.

As result, any system using VLANs and having high receive
traffic (so that NAPI poll budget limits rtl_rx) would result
in device hang.

<title>netxen: fix off by one bug in netxen_release_tx_buffer()</title>
<updated>2013-02-14T18:49:04+00:00</updated>
<author>
<name>Eric Dumazet</name>
<email>edumazet@google.com</email>
</author>
<published>2013-01-22T06:33:05+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=30a66dd405e36be6f470f4c383c16583b44812e1'/>
<id>urn:sha1:30a66dd405e36be6f470f4c383c16583b44812e1</id>
<content type='text'>
[ Upstream commit a05948f296ce103989b28a2606e47d2e287c3c89 ]

Christoph Paasch found netxen could trigger a BUG in its dismantle
phase, in netxen_release_tx_buffer(), using full size TSO packets.

cmd_buf-&gt;frag_count includes the skb-&gt;data part, so the loop must
start at index 1 instead of 0, or else we can make an out
of bound access to cmd_buff-&gt;frag_array[MAX_SKB_FRAGS + 2]

Christoph provided the fixes in netxen_map_tx_skb() function.
In case of a dma mapping error, its better to clear the dma fields
so that we don't try to unmap them again in netxen_release_tx_buffer()

<title>net/mlx4_core: Set number of msix vectors under SRIOV mode to firmware defaults</title>
<updated>2013-02-14T18:49:04+00:00</updated>
<author>
<name>Or Gerlitz</name>
<email>ogerlitz@mellanox.com</email>
</author>
<published>2013-01-17T05:30:43+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=37c1a8504945755e6e0f39449023e250eb2c2618'/>
<id>urn:sha1:37c1a8504945755e6e0f39449023e250eb2c2618</id>
<content type='text'>
[ Upstream commit ca4c7b35f75492de7fbf5ee95be07481c348caee ]

The lines

	if (mlx4_is_mfunc(dev)) {
		nreq = 2;
	} else {

which hard code the number of requested msi-x vectors under multi-function
mode to two can be removed completely, since the firmware sets num_eqs and
reserved_eqs appropriately Thus, the code line:

	nreq = min_t(int, dev-&gt;caps.num_eqs - dev-&gt;caps.reserved_eqs, nreq);

is by itself sufficient and correct for all cases. Currently, for mfunc
mode num_eqs = 32 and reserved_eqs = 28, hence four vectors will be enabled.

This triples (one vector is used for the async events and commands EQ) the
horse power provided for processing of incoming packets on netdev RSS scheme,
IO initiators/targets commands processing flows, etc.

<title>net/mlx4_en: Fix bridged vSwitch configuration for non SRIOV mode</title>
<updated>2013-02-14T18:49:04+00:00</updated>
<author>
<name>Yan Burman</name>
<email>yanb@mellanox.com</email>
</author>
<published>2013-01-17T05:30:42+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=70f85892c8a0e0eee5f4eeb5371b72e9b46744ab'/>
<id>urn:sha1:70f85892c8a0e0eee5f4eeb5371b72e9b46744ab</id>
<content type='text'>
[ Upstream commit 213815a1e6ae70b9648483b110bc5081795f99e8 ]

Commit 5b4c4d36860e "mlx4_en: Allow communication between functions on
same host" introduced a regression under which a bridge acting as vSwitch
whose uplink is an mlx4 Ethernet device become non-operative in native
(non sriov) mode. This happens since broadcast ARP requests sent by VMs
were loopback-ed by the HW and hence the bridge learned VM source MACs
on both the VM and the uplink ports.

The fix is to place the DMAC in the send WQE only under SRIOV/eSwitch
configuration or when the device is in selftest.
